## Broker Upgrade Review Notes

When reviewing changes tied to the Quillbus upgrade from 4.x to 5.x, pay close attention to acknowledgment semantics: the new default is per-batch rather than per-message, which silently changes redelivery behavior for the Harvest and Tally consumers. Confirm that every consumer explicitly sets its ack mode, that dead-letter routing is preserved, and that the migration script runs before any producer is redeployed. The complete upgrade checklist and rollback procedure live on the internal wiki page.

wiki page, fawef-hahap: https://gitlab.qirvanworks.corp/view/browse/display/962456f900a8

Handover — Top Floor Quiet Room

Priya, the quiet room on level 9 at Calder House is now bookable again after the ventilation fix. Please keep the blinds down until the glare film arrives, and log any booking clashes with facilities. The door lock was rekeyed on Tuesday, so use the new code below.

badge for fajog-fahap: bdg-G-50

Handover for the Tracewell rollout: all services in the Korrel stack now propagate trace headers, but the billing hop still drops spans under load. Dashboards are in the shared folder; check the span-loss panel before escalating. Marek owns the collector config next sprint. If the trace archive vault locks you out, use the recovery passphrase below.

vault phrase of yajef-yadup = ulawyn-isteth-briwyn-istax

### Timeline — 14:22

VramScope profiler began returning truncated allocation maps for third-party plugins. Plugin authors using the Kestrelline SDK saw silent gaps in heap snapshots; no error surfaced. Root cause traced to a buffer cap introduced in the previous profiler build, which clipped maps over 64 MB. Hotfix raised the cap and added an explicit overflow warning. Authors should pin to the patched build, identified by the token appended below.

build token for tajeg-bajep: htk14_409ba9df6b8acb